The Querétaro Women's Championship is an state title which is defended in Querétaro. It is abbreviated as LLQ Women's Championship.

Current Champion

Medusa is the current champion. She defeated Estrellita Queretana, and Princesa Guerrera on December 25, 2018 in Arena Querétaro, Querétaro, Querétaro to win the title.

History of Championship

This title was introduced by Lucha Libre Querétaro. There was a tournament announced in which there would be two triangle matches in which the winner of each will compete in the following event for the championship. On March 20, 2015 Sherry and Dark Lady competed for the new title. Sherry become the first champion. She eventually vacated the title.

Previously, Lucha Libre Queretaro made a 2 block tournament to find the first two contenders who would dispute the vacant women's state title on September 16, 2016. The winner of the first block was Reina Dorada and in the following event the winner of the second block was Rossy Moreno. On September 16, 2016 the finalists disputed the title. Rossy Moreno defeated Reina Dorada to become the new champion.
